图片按钮关联方法及装置制造方法

文档序号:6514500阅读:211来源:国知局
图片按钮关联方法及装置制造方法
【专利摘要】本发明提供一种图片按钮关联方法及装置,包括:将鼠标点击的按钮操作对象确定为待关联按钮;若检测到所述鼠标点击为拖拽操作,则实时检测所述鼠标点击的操作键的当前状态,直至检测到所述鼠标点击的操作键弹起;将所述鼠标点击的操作键弹起时所述鼠标的光标所在的区域对应的图片作为待关联图片,将所述待关联图片与所述待关联按钮进行关联。通过本发明提供的图片按钮关联方法及装置,能够方便直观地实现按钮和图片的关联。
【专利说明】图片按钮关联方法及装置

【技术领域】
[0001]本发明涉及排版领域,尤其涉及一种图片按钮关联方法及装置。

【背景技术】
[0002]数字出版物不同于印刷出版物,它可以实现丰富的互动效果,具有更佳的表现力。其中,按钮与图片的组合关联可以形成较为丰富的互动效果。按钮与画面的关联不同于过去印刷出版物的制作。画面具有成组的关系,按钮与画面之间可能存在复杂的对应关系,因此建立这种关联是一种较高复杂度的操作。
[0003]对此,现有的关联操作方式一般采用属性设置的操作方式,即在按钮的属性中,设置某个图片的标识,以实现两者的关联。但在上述操作方式中,在对每个按钮进行设置时,都需要在各图片界面与按钮的属性界面之间来回切换,因此比较繁琐,无法方便直观地实现关联。


【发明内容】

[0004]本发明提供一种图片按钮关联方法及装置,用于解决现有的图片按钮关联方法无法方便直观地实现关联的技术问题。
[0005]本发明的第一个方面是提供一种图片按钮关联方法,包括:
[0006]将鼠标点击的按钮操作对象确定为待关联按钮;
[0007]若检测到所述鼠标点击为拖拽操作,则实时检测所述鼠标点击的操作键的当前状态,直至检测到所述鼠标点击的操作键弹起;
[0008]将所述鼠标点击的操作键弹起时所述鼠标的光标所在的区域对应的图片作为待关联图片,将所述待关联图片与所述待关联按钮进行关联。
[0009]本发明的另一个方面是提供一种图片按钮关联装置,包括:
[0010]处理模块,用于将鼠标点击的按钮操作对象确定为待关联按钮;
[0011]检测模块,用于若检测到所述鼠标点击为拖拽操作,则实时检测所述鼠标点击的操作键的当前状态,直至检测到所述鼠标点击的操作键弹起;
[0012]关联模块,用于将所述鼠标点击的操作键弹起时所述鼠标的光标所在的区域对应的图片作为待关联图片,将所述待关联图片与所述待关联按钮进行关联。
[0013]本发明提供的图片按钮关联方法及装置,通过检测用户对鼠标的操作状态确定待关联按钮和待关联图片,并将两者进行关联的技术方案,能够方便直观地实现按钮和图片的关联。

【专利附图】

【附图说明】
[0014]图1为本发明实施例一提供的一种图片按钮关联方法的流程示意图;
[0015]图2为本发明实施例二提供的一种图片按钮关联装置的结构示意图。

【具体实施方式】
[0016]为使本发明实施例的目的、技术方案和优点更加清楚,下面将结合本发明实施例中的附图,对本发明实施例中的技术方案进行清楚、完整地描述。
[0017]图1为本发明实施例一提供的一种图片按钮关联方法的流程示意图,如图1所示,所述方法包括:
[0018]101、将鼠标点击的按钮操作对象确定为待关联按钮。
[0019]在实际应用场景中,用户可以通过点击鼠标,选择待关联按钮。以用户点击鼠标的左键为例,假设用户通过点击鼠标左键选中了一个对象,则检测该对象是否为一个按钮,如果是,则将鼠标点击的该按钮确定为待关联按钮。具体的,可以将选定的该按钮的标识进行缓存,以供后续使用。
[0020]102、若检测到所述鼠标点击为拖拽操作,则实时检测所述鼠标点击的操作键的当前状态,直至检测到所述鼠标点击的操作键弹起。
[0021]其中,所述拖拽操作通常可以用于表示用户在移动鼠标的同时持续按压鼠标的操作键;所述鼠标弹起通常是指鼠标点击的操作键弹起。具体举例来说,假设所述鼠标点击的操作键为所述鼠标的左键,则相应的,在用户选定待关联按钮后,若检测到用户点击鼠标左键移动,则开始实时获取鼠标左键的当前状态,直到检测到鼠标左键弹起,即用户不再按压鼠标左键。
[0022]在实际应用中,在101之后,若检测到鼠标点击未实施拖拽操作,而是实施了其它操作,例如,点击另一个对象,则取消当前确定的待关联按钮,具体的,可以删除当前缓存的按钮标识,并重新执行101,以重新确定待关联按钮。
[0023]可选的,作为本实施例一种可实施的方式,102中所述检测到所述鼠标点击为拖拽操作之后,还可以包括:
[0024]实时获取所述鼠标的光标的当前位置,并显示所述待关联按钮至所述鼠标的光标的连接线,以表示当前正处于关联过程中。
[0025]通过该实施方式,能够实现在鼠标拖拽过程中,绘制出所述待关联按钮至所述鼠标的光标的连接线,从而使用户直观地知晓当前正处于关联过程中。
[0026]再可选的,作为本实施例另一种可实施的方式,在上述任一实施方式中,102中所述检测到所述鼠标点击为拖拽操作之前,还可以包括:在预设各区域中的首页区域显示其对应的图片;
[0027]相应的,所述检测到所述鼠标点击为拖拽操作之后,还可以包括:实时检测所述鼠标的光标当前所在的区域是否为所述首页区域,若是,则在所述各区域中分别显示所述各区域对应的图片。
[0028]其中,所述首页区域可以设置为所述各区域中的任一区域。为了更直观地理解本实施方式,具体举例来说,当鼠标未被拖拽时,可以以重叠的呈现方式显示所述各图片,也就是,只显示一张图片作为重叠的各图片的首页,首页图片下方的各小图片分别对应各个按钮;接下来,当鼠标的光标被拖拽至首页图片上时,改变各图片的呈现方式,即从重叠方式切换为显示各图片的方式。进一步具体的,可以将首页图片作为第一张图片,对各图片依次排序,从第二张图片开始,在自前一图片的右侧边缘向右至偏移其宽度的一定比例(例如,该比例设为20%,本实施例不对其进行限制)对应的区域,显示本张图片的相应部分。
[0029]进一步的,在本实施方式中,所述检测到所述鼠标点击为拖拽操作之后,还可以包括:实时检测所述鼠标的光标当前所在的区域是否对应有图片,且所述图片当前处于显示状态,若是,则将所述鼠标的光标的显示模式设置为预设的可关联显示模式。
[0030]具体的,所述可关联显示模式可以通过设置鼠标光标的显示形状实现,也可以通过设置鼠标光标的显示状态实现,本实施例对此不进行限制。例如,当鼠标的光标当前处在某张显示的图片对应的区域中时,则将鼠标的光标的形状切换为十字形,也可以不改变鼠标的形状,但将鼠标的光标的显示状态切换为闪烁显示。
[0031]通过上述实施方式,能够根据鼠标的光标所在的区域,动态切换鼠标的光标的显示模式和图片的呈现方式,从而使按钮和图片的关联过程更加动态直观。
[0032]103、将所述鼠标点击的操作键弹起时所述鼠标的光标所在的区域对应的图片作为待关联图片,将所述待关联图片与所述待关联按钮进行关联。
[0033]在实际应用中,用户选取的待关联按钮或待关联图片可能为已关联状态,即其当前已经与某图片或按钮关联,因此,为了防止用户因误操作导致的错误关联,在上述任一实施方式中,所述方法还可以包括:
[0034]若所述按钮操作对象已与图片关联,则显示所述按钮操作对象至所述首页区域对应的图片的连接线,以表示当前按钮已关联。
[0035]则同样的,在上述任一实施方式中,103中所述将所述待关联图片与所述待关联按钮进行关联之前,还可以包括:检测所述待关联图片当前是否已与其它按钮关联,若是,则显示提示框,以表示所述待关联图片已关联;
[0036]则相应的,103中所述将所述待关联图片与所述待关联按钮进行关联,具体可以包括:若接收到用户根据所述提示框选择的确认指示,则将所述待关联图片关联的按钮替换为所述待关联按钮。
[0037]通过上述两种实施方式,能够有效避免因用户误操作导致的错误关联,提高关联的准确性。
[0038]本实施例提供的图片按钮关联方法,通过检测用户对鼠标的操作状态确定待关联按钮和待关联图片,并将两者进行关联的技术方案,能够方便直观地实现按钮和图片的关联,并且能够有效避免误操作导致的错误关联,提高关联的准确性。
[0039]图2为本发明实施例二提供的一种图片按钮关联装置的结构示意图,如图2所示,所述装置包括:处理模块21、检测模块22和关联模块23 ;其中,
[0040]处理模块21,用于将鼠标点击的按钮操作对象确定为待关联按钮;
[0041]检测模块22,用于若检测到所述鼠标点击为拖拽操作,则实时检测所述鼠标点击的操作键的当前状态,直至检测到所述鼠标点击的操作键弹起;
[0042]关联模块23,用于将所述鼠标点击的操作键弹起时所述鼠标的光标所在的区域对应的图片作为待关联图片,将所述待关联图片与所述待关联按钮进行关联。
[0043]可选的,为了使用户直观地知晓当前正处于关联过程中,可以在鼠标拖拽过程中,绘制出所述待关联按钮至所述鼠标的光标的连接线,则相应的,作为本实施例一种可实施的方式,所述装置还可以包括:
[0044]显示模块,用于在所述检测模块检测到所述鼠标点击为拖拽操作之后,实时获取所述鼠标的光标的当前位置,并显示所述待关联按钮至所述鼠标的光标的连接线,以表示当前正处于关联过程中。
[0045]再可选的,作为本实施例另一种可实施的方式,在上述任一实施方式中,所述显示模块,还可以用于在所述检测模块检测到所述鼠标点击为拖拽操作之前,在预设各区域中的首页区域显示其对应的图片;所述显示模块,还可以用于在所述检测模块检测到所述鼠标点击为拖拽操作之后,实时检测所述鼠标的光标当前所在的区域是否为所述首页区域,若是,则在所述各区域中分别显示所述各区域对应的图片。
[0046]进一步的,在本实施方式中,所述显示模块,还可以用于在所述检测模块检测到所述鼠标点击为拖拽操作之后,实时检测所述鼠标的光标当前所在的区域是否对应有图片,且所述图片当前处于显示状态,若是,则将所述鼠标的光标的显示模式设置为预设的可关联显示模式。
[0047]通过上述实施方式,能够根据鼠标的光标所在的区域,动态切换鼠标的光标的显示模式和图片的呈现方式,从而使按钮和图片的关联过程更加动态直观。
[0048]在实际应用中,为了防止用户因误操作导致的错误关联,在上述任一实施方式中,所述显示模块,还可以用于若所述按钮操作对象已与图片关联,则显示所述按钮操作对象至所述首页区域对应的图片的连接线,以表示当前按钮已关联。
[0049]同样的,在上述任一实施方式中,所述显示模块,还用于在关联模块23将所述待关联图片与所述待关联按钮进行关联之前,检测所述待关联图片当前是否已与其它按钮关联,若是,则显示提示框,以表示所述待关联图片已关联;关联模块23,具体用于若接收到用户根据所述提示框选择的确认指示,则将所述待关联图片关联的按钮替换为所述待关联按钮。
[0050]通过上述两种实施方式,能够有效避免因用户误操作导致的错误关联,提高关联的准确性。
[0051]本实施例提供的图片按钮关联装置,通过检测用户对鼠标的操作状态确定待关联按钮和待关联图片,并将两者进行关联的技术方案,能够方便直观地实现按钮和图片的关联,并且能够有效避免误操作导致的错误关联,提高关联的准确性。
[0052]所属领域的技术人员可以清楚地了解到,为描述的方便和简洁,上述描述的装置的具体工作过程,可以参考前述方法实施例中的对应过程,在此不再赘述。
[0053]本领域普通技术人员可以理解:实现上述各方法实施例的全部或部分步骤可以通过程序指令相关的硬件来完成。前述的程序可以存储于一计算机可读取存储介质中。该程序在执行时,执行包括上述各方法实施例的步骤;而前述的存储介质包括:R0M、RAM、磁碟或者光盘等各种可以存储程序代码的介质。
[0054]最后应说明的是:以上各实施例仅用以说明本发明的技术方案,而非对其限制;尽管参照前述各实施例对本发明进行了详细的说明,本领域的普通技术人员应当理解:其依然可以对前述各实施例所记载的技术方案进行修改,或者对其中部分或者全部技术特征进行等同替换;而这些修改或者替换,并不使相应技术方案的本质脱离本发明各实施例技术方案的范围。
【权利要求】
1.一种图片按钮关联方法,其特征在于,包括: 将鼠标点击的按钮操作对象确定为待关联按钮; 若检测到所述鼠标点击为拖拽操作,则实时检测所述鼠标点击的操作键的当前状态,直至检测到所述鼠标点击的操作键弹起; 将所述鼠标点击的操作键弹起时所述鼠标的光标所在的区域对应的图片作为待关联图片,将所述待关联图片与所述待关联按钮进行关联。
2.根据权利要求1所述的方法,其特征在于,所述检测到所述鼠标点击为拖拽操作之后,还包括: 实时获取所述鼠标的光标的当前位置,并显示所述待关联按钮至所述鼠标的光标的连接线,以表示当前正处于关联过程中。
3.根据权利要求1所述的方法,其特征在于,所述检测到所述鼠标点击为拖拽操作之前,还包括: 在预设各区域中的首页区域显示其对应的图片; 所述检测到所述鼠标点击为拖拽操作之后,还包括: 实时检测所述鼠标的光标当前所在的区域是否为所述首页区域,若是,则在所述各区域中分别显示所述各区域对应的图片。
4.根据权利要求3所述的方法,其特征在于,所述检测到所述鼠标点击为拖拽操作之后,还包括: 实时检测所述鼠标的光标当前所在的区域是否对应有图片,且所述图片当前处于显示状态,若是,则将所述鼠标的光标的显示模式设置为预设的可关联显示模式。
5.根据权利要求4所述的方法,其特征在于,所述方法还包括: 若所述按钮操作对象已与图片关联,则显示所述按钮操作对象至所述首页区域对应的图片的连接线,以表示当前按钮已关联。
6.根据权利要求4或5所述的方法,其特征在于,所述将所述待关联图片与所述待关联按钮进行关联之前,还包括: 检测所述待关联图片当前是否已与其它按钮关联,若是,则显示提示框,以表示所述待关联图片已关联; 所述将所述待关联图片与所述待关联按钮进行关联,具体包括: 若接收到用户根据所述提示框选择的确认指示,则将所述待关联图片关联的按钮替换为所述待关联按钮。
7.一种图片按钮关联装置,其特征在于,包括: 处理模块,用于将鼠标点击的按钮操作对象确定为待关联按钮; 检测模块,用于若检测到所述鼠标点击为拖拽操作,则实时检测所述鼠标点击的操作键的当前状态,直至检测到所述鼠标点击的操作键弹起; 关联模块,用于将所述鼠标点击的操作键弹起时所述鼠标的光标所在的区域对应的图片作为待关联图片,将所述待关联图片与所述待关联按钮进行关联。
8.根据权利要求7所述的装置,其特征在于,所述装置还包括: 显示模块,用于在所述检测模块检测到所述鼠标点击为拖拽操作之后,实时获取所述鼠标的光标的当前位置,并显示所述待关联按钮至所述鼠标的光标的连接线,以表示当前正处于关联过程中。
9.根据权利要求7所述的装置,其特征在于, 所述显示模块,还用于在所述检测模块检测到所述鼠标点击为拖拽操作之前,在预设各区域中的首页区域显示其对应的图片; 所述显示模块,还用于在所述检测模块检测到所述鼠标点击为拖拽操作之后,实时检测所述鼠标的光标当前所在的区域是否为所述首页区域,若是,则在所述各区域中分别显示所述各区域对应的图片。
10.根据权利要求9所述的装置,其特征在于, 所述显示模块,还用于在所述检测模块检测到所述鼠标点击为拖拽操作之后,实时检测所述鼠标的光标当前所在的区域是否对应有图片,且所述图片当前处于显示状态,若是,则将所述鼠标的光标的显示模式设置为预设的可关联显示模式。
11.根据权利要求10所述的装置,其特征在于, 所述显示模块,还用于若所述按钮操作对象已与图片关联,则显示所述按钮操作对象至所述首页区域对应的图片的连接线,以表示当前按钮已关联。
12.根据权利要求10或11所述的装置,其特征在于, 所述显示模块,还用于在所述关联模块将所述待关联图片与所述待关联按钮进行关联之前,检测所述待关联图片当前是否已与其它按钮关联,若是,则显示提示框,以表示所述待关联图片已关联; 所述关联模块,具体用于若接收到用户根据所述提示框选择的确认指示,则将所述待关联图片关联的按钮替换为所述待关联按钮。
【文档编号】G06F3/033GK104516646SQ201310462657
【公开日】2015年4月15日 申请日期:2013年9月30日 优先权日:2013年9月30日
【发明者】王斌, 杨雷鸣 申请人:北大方正集团有限公司, 北京北大方正电子有限公司
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1